Mining engineers stop short of their targeted cavern footprint so the secondary mining process can be initiated. By injecting hot brine into the cavern, the roof and walls begin to slowly dissolve the potash. During all stages of the solution mining process an oil blanket is injected into the cavern to prevent uncontrolled vertical mining.

The majority of fertilizer grade potash is processed using flotation processing. A second method, crystallization, is used mainly to produce Industrial and specialtygrade (white) potash. In both methods, impurities are removed from the potash ore, and the size of granules can be changed, but the final product is the same naturallyoccurring mineral as was originally mined.

Potash occurs in soft deposits generally associated with sodium chloride and varying amounts of clay slime, which because of its colloidal character, complicates the beneficiation process.. Potash ores generally contain 20 to 40 percent KCL with the balance being NaCl and a small amount of clay slime, the latter usually in the order of 1 to 1½%.

Insitu leaching (ISL), also called insitu recovery (ISR) or solution mining, is a mining process used to recover minerals such as copper and uranium through boreholes drilled into a deposit, in situ. In situ leach works by artificially dissolving minerals occurring naturally in a solid state.

Solution mining of potash ore involves injecting heated solvent into the underground potash ore via drill holes to dissolve potash. The dissolved salts are then pumped out of the cavern to a processing plant where the brine is evaporated and crystallized, leaving behind the potassium chloride.

Solution mining is a more energy intensive process than conventional mining. Comparing 11 potash mines in Saskatchewan, solution mining''s average energy consumption was about 1300kWh/tonne and conventional mining''s was close to 400kWh/tonne. Solution mining involves dissolution of the potash with water. Wells are drilled into the potashbearing area (sylvinite bed) and water, later brine, is pumped down the wells to dissolve the potassium chloride (KCl) (potash product) and sodium chloride (NaCl) (waste salt) that is in the sylvinite bed.

Potash is extracted from buried ancient evaporites by underground or solution mining. This accounts for most of the potassium produced. Another important source is brine from landlocked water bodies, such as the Dead Sea, Salar de Atacama or Great Salt Lake. About 95% of potash produced worldwide is used in agriculture.
